我想在bash中尽可能快地比较两个Unix/Linux时间戳:
TIMESTAMP_A=1472680800
TIMESTAMP_B=1458687600
if [[ ${TIMESTAMP_A} -lt ${TIMESTAMP_B} ]]; then
echo "Timestamp A is younger!";
else
echo "Timestamp B is younger!";
fi
我的解决方案总是有效的吗?还是我需要处理一些特殊情况?
我在使用JSON解析从服务器返回的时间戳字符串时遇到了一些问题。我使用以下代码从HashMap中提取时间戳并将其显示在日志中:
SimpleDateFormat sdf = new SimpleDateFormat("dd/MM/yyyy");
Long time = Long.parseLong(event.get("time"));
final Calendar cal = Calendar.getInstance();
cal.setTimeInMillis(time);
String event_date = sdf.format(cal.getTime
我正在尝试确定从我的程序打开以来所经过的时间。我已经使用strftime写入了一个文件,但是,当我尝试读取该文件时,它会以不同的时间格式显示该文件。使用strptime返回错误:“时间数据%r与格式%r不匹配”。目标是使用增量时间来获取当前时间与文件中的时间之间的小时差。任何帮助都是非常感谢的。
import time
from datetime import datetime
from datetime import timedelta
from time import strptime, strftime
current_time = datetime.now()
time_file
当我在同一个浏览器上测试时,我在客户端转换了时间值: linux和windows上的chrome。
windows:
var d = new Date(1995,9,1,1,15,0,0)
d
Sun Oct 01 1995 01:15:00 GMT+1300 (New Zealand Daylight Time)
d.getTime()
**812463300000**
var d = new Date(1995,9,1,3,15,0,0)
d
Sun Oct 01 1995 03:15:00 GMT+1300 (New Z
我正在使用Node.js和pg来查询Postgres数据库。我正在尝试执行以下查询: SELECT COUNT(*) FROM table_name WHERE date_time_added::date = some_date; some_date是我从Node.js传递的日期。 大多数情况下,我对此没有问题,因为两个日期/时间字符串的格式是相同的。但是,当引入时区时就会出现问题。由于我在英国,我们一年中的某些时间使用英国夏令时(GMT+1)。 当我将date_time_added从它的存储类型(timestamp with timezone)转换为date时,时间缺省为午夜。问题是,在B
我希望创建此表,但希望以13位时间戳格式保存datetime,例如1424109603234
create table data (
datetime timestamp,
id text,
type text,
body text
primary key (id, type, datetime)
)
datetime的数据类型是否正确?我应该如何在像toTimestamp(now())这样的特定函数中插入数据?
我正在尝试从SQlite数据库中选择过去24小时内的所有数据。有一列' date‘,其中有日期,并且是纪元时间。我已经尝试了各种不同的命令,但到目前为止,我似乎只使用了以下命令:
SELECT *
FROM Log
WHERE UNIX_TIMESTAMP(DATE_ADD(NOW(),INTERVAL -1 DAY))
和
SELECT * FROM Log WHERE Date >= datetime('now', ' '-24 hours');
这似乎不管用。最终,我尝试将此数据库的最后24小时转换为Unix中的CSV,并使用以下命